- Future City Club: Are you interested in environmental issues? Do you like designing and building things? Do you enjoy working in teams to solve real-world issues? Future City might be for you! In Future City, we learn engineering solutions to environmental issues, and build a model futuristic city out of recycled materials. In January we’ll present our ideas at a regional competition. Eyer’s club will be meeting after school twice a week through early February. Get more information and an application in Mr. Scherer’s room, 522 (pod 3), outside of the Main Office, or the LMC.
